How they compare
Oman currently reports 11.21 headcount basis against 9.92 headcount basis in Macao, a difference of 1.29 headcount basis.
That makes Oman's figure about 1.1 times Macao's.
Across all 6 years both countries report, Oman has been ahead every year.
Macao ranks 48th and Oman ranks 45th of 63 countries.
Oman has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
